Description
Napoleon Against Russia contains five battles from the critical phase of the Campaign, when the Russian Army finally gave Napoleon the decisive battles he so greatly desired. His first maneuver starts out well - with the French poised to slip into Smolensk behind the Russians. However, the opportunity to bring an end to the campaign will remain unfulfilled. After that, Moscow became the default destination of the Grande Armée. As Napoleon stated, "The wine has been poured and must now be drunk."
The Library of Napoleonic Battles series brings you battles lasting 1 or 2 days. These games focus on the one day the battle occurred, and also have an Approach to Battle Scenario where you can also play out the final maneuvering of forces just the day before the battle. This series is of moderate complexity. The game system features tactical elements such as cavalry charges, ranged artillery bombardment. A simple, optional "Card Enhanced" mechanic impacts reinforcements and movement. These battles can be played in one sitting. This series of battle games covers the most important battles of the Napoleonic wars at the same scale, with only one set of Series Rules for use with all 84 battles.
Battles simulated:
— Smolensk, A Battle Postponed, 16-17 August
— Valutino, Rearguard Action, 18 August
— Shevardino, Fight for the Redoubt, 5-6 September
— Borodino, The Russian Army is Saved, 7-8 September
— Maloyaroslavets, The Retreat Goes Awry, 23-24 October
